Elements & performance criteria
1 Prepare for spatial data storage.
- 1.1Identify and clarify task requirements with appropriate persons.
- 1.2Identify the file naming conventions of an existing spatial data catalogue.
- 1.3Select method of spatial data storage and distribution to enable access to current data and to comply with organisational requirements.
- 1.4Locate required spatial data according to organisational procedures.
2 Access and retrieve spatial data.
- 2.1Retrieve data to geographic information system (GIS) and convert into required format according to task requirements.
- 2.2Use attribute and spatial queries to select features from spatial data.
- 2.3Save data according to organisational requirements.
3 Manage spatial data security.
- 3.1Store data according to enterprise guidelines and administrative and legal requirements for storage and retrieval of spatial data, including data and information privacy and/or licensing.
- 3.2Apply data security and backup measures according to organisational risk management plan and procedures.
- 3.3Identify and report problems with data security, storage or retrieval according to organisational procedures.
Performance evidence
- storing and retrieving spatial data for two different projects.
Knowledge evidence
- key features of geographic and projected spatial reference systems and Australian Height Datum
- methods for translating data between global navigation satellite system (GNSS), geographic information system (GIS) and other relevant software application
- spatial data querying techniques
- data risk management strategies.
